In the words of Mariah Carey… It’s tiiiiiime!!! (said in a very high pitched voice). Christmas is almost here and what better way to get into the holiday spirit than with a delightful holiday novella featuring one of the most charming characters in recent years: the one and only Molly Gray.

In The Mistletoe Mystery Molly will have to navigate the festive season while grappling with her anxieties and self doubt, particularly about her relationship with Juan Manuel. The story offers an interesting mix of a light hearted cozy read while delving into Molly’s psychology and the way her mind works.

The story deals with some themes like trust and doubt in relationships, self-worth and the questioning of your own value in your own eyes as well as those of your significant other, and the challenge that understanding social cues presents for a character like Molly, all while emphasizing the love and joy of the festive season.

I love Molly’s personal growth throughout the series. What could have been a character that remained superficial, focused only on her quirks, is becoming a fully fleshed out person, making her journey fully relatable and engaging for readers.

Even though the plot can be somewhat predictable, it is infused with so much charm and warmth that it makes for the perfect holiday escape. I am and will always be on Molly’s team.

Molly the Maid is Amelia Bedlia for adults!

Full of heart, love, and mistaken motives, The Mistletoe Mystery is a mystery to absolutely no one except Molly herself. As the days countdown to Christmas, her boyfriend Juan Manuel's actions become more and more confounding to Molly who is convinced that he must be thinking of breaking up with her. Of course, we get wonderful flashbacks of traditions with her beloved grandmother and cameos from most of the hotel staff that we have come to know over the course of the first two books.

While I did thoroughly enjoy this short novella with all the yuletide feels and think it makes the perfect bite-sized bridge between the second and upcoming third book in the series, I have to say it did leave me slightly disappointed. One of the things that makes Molly...well, Molly, is that even though she takes almost everything literally, it is her powers of deduction that show how bright she truly is. Unfortunately, The Mistletoe Mystery tends to treat her more like a fool than an astute and observant individual and I didn't like the feeling that we were pitying her in her inability to discern the truth. So, for me this one is 3.75 stars rounded up to 4 because it fell just shy of my expectations.

That being said, I can't wait to read the next book and hope that the Molly that we have grown to know and love is back solving crimes like her usual self.

The new holiday novella in the Molly the Maid series sees Molly and her love Juan Manuel preparing for a very special Christmas. Well … Juan Manuel is, I should say, and Molly is becoming more and more concerned about his secretive behavior!

There is no mystery in this one, despite the title. It seems plain to see where this is going, but perhaps it wasn’t meant to be a surprise for the reader. It’s sweet, leaning heavily on author O. Henry’s classic short story The Gift of the Magi at times. Juan Manuel’s efforts to make Molly’s Christmas special, especially in the absence of her beloved Gran, were heartwarming, and the ending will leave fans of Molly with a full and happy heart.

All that said, while I had an "Awww” reaction by story's end, there was no particular zing behind it. It was hard to watch Molly be so confused and increasingly upset by Juan’s behavior, even knowing things would be OK in the end, because I’m already aware from previous books how hard it is for her to read others’ behavior. I spent the bulk of the story just feeling sorry for her, instead of happy for where things were headed! I also deeply wanted more Gran in this. I think she’s my favorite part of the Molly books!

It’s a perfectly sweet story that should satisfy those who’ve grown to love Molly, and ultimately I’m still happy to see her get her most magical Christmas yet!
